I would like to know what the pto speed is. It says on tractor data that the D15 industrial runs at 875 i am not sure if this would be the I400 or not. If it is 875 can you safely run a 540 rpm brush hog at 875 rpm speed.
 
If it is a cross over for a D12 does this mean it is only 31HP instead of 40HP as listed on tractor data for an I400.

Howard
 
No, it's gonna be closer to 40, because its a series 3, the early D-12's had a 137.5 cu in motor that was upped to 149 cu in in the later series. My experience with both my D-10, and D-12, series 3 would put the hp at above 40 hp. IMHO, the D-10 was the most HP in the smallest footprint, that Allis made.
